tomcat启动卡在“INFO com.alibaba.druid.pool.DruidDataSource - {dataSource-1} inited”


今天早上发现项目启动不起来,控制台报

1 INFO  com.alibaba.druid.pool.DruidDataSource - {dataSource-1} inited

 

原因:

  xml映射文件存在错误但是不会在控制台打印出来。

 

解决方案:

  xml映射文件中有重名查询,删除掉就好了

 

找错经过:

  发现报错,第一直觉是数据库连不上,最近公司网一直很慢,就以为是网速问题,但是换了其他在同一个服务器上的数据库的项目,发现正常启动,然后又换另一台云服务器数据库,发现还是卡在那一步,然后就以为tomcat坏掉了,然后就重新添加了tomcat,发现还是同样的问题,最后反思发现,如果tomcat有问题,数据库有问题应该所有的项目都无法运行才对,然后把问题锁定在昨天写的xml,dao文件中,果然,在一个xml文件中发现了两处错误,说是这个方法早已经存在了,然后删掉,正常启动。

 


免责声明!

本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。



 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M